COMMUNITY sport and leisure facilities in Portishead have been upgraded thanks to a �100,000 investment.

D C Leisure which manages Parish Wharf Leisure Centre has made the investment to give the Harbour Road facility, which includes a swimming pool, gym, sport courts, children’s soft play, cr�che and cafe, a 21st century facelift.

A complete makeover and the addition of new cardiovascular equipment in the gym, has transformed the area into a vibrant fitness studio.

Refurbishment of the sports hall flooring has resulted in a much improved surface and a multipurpose studio has also been refurbished. The final phase of the improvements, due to take place in the coming weeks, includes updating the vanity area to the swimming pool, along with the fitting of new flooring.

Earlier in the year DC Leisure spent more than �5,000 on new equipment to help improve the water temperature of the swimming pool.

Contract manager Keith Evans said: “We are committed to developing community leisure.

“Parish Wharf is a fantastic centre which is at the heart of the community, as a site and company we always aim to reinvest in our facilities to provide a level of service that impresses our customers at every opportunity.”

DC Leisure also manages Strode Leisure Centre in Clevedon which has seen improvements made to the sports hall in the past year. Plans are also underway to update the existing gym at the Strode Road facility and work is expected to begin in the spring.
